Coke-based steelmaking here to stay, say Polish producers
European steel industry decarbonisation is inevitable, but the prohibitive cost of hydrogen steelmaking technology and energy means Poland will remain reliant on blast furnace steelmaking for years to come. This was the conclusion of the steel industry panel at last week’s European Economic Congress (EEC) in Katowice.
